DIY Upcycled Room Decor Ideas
- Tin Can Planters: Paint and decorate old tin cans to create adorable planters for their room. Let your little ones choose their favorite colors and designs to make it extra special.
- Fabric Scrap Bunting: Cut out triangles from fabric scraps and attach them to a string to create a colorful bunting. It's a great way to add a pop of color to their room.
- Bookshelf from Wooden Crates: Stack wooden crates together to make a unique bookshelf. You can paint or decorate the crates to match the room's theme.
- Memory Jar: Repurpose a glass jar into a memory jar where your little one can store keepsakes like seashells, ticket stubs, or small trinkets. Decorate the jar with ribbons or paint.
Benefits of Crafting for Little Ones
Crafting offers numerous benefits for children, including:
- Boosting creativity and imagination
- Improving fine motor skills
- Enhancing cognitive development
- Building self-esteem and confidence
- Creating lasting memories
